Mark's Park Splash Pad

Downtown Waterloo / Riverloop, Waterloo, IA

Free downtown Waterloo splash pad next to the Riverloop Amphitheatre with interactive water features and play structures for kids 12 and under.

About the Venue

Mark's Park Splash Pad is a small but appealing downtown Waterloo spray-ground next to the Riverloop Amphitheatre and near the Cedar River. The city describes it as a free splash area with interactive water features, and the park also includes play structures and picnic seating. It works especially well for younger kids and for families already spending time downtown along the Riverloop. This is more of a quick splash stop than a full-scale aquatic center day.
